| Gold recovers on scattered buying; silver strengthens | Gold prices recovered by Rs 50 to Rs 29,250 per 10 gm at the bullion market on scattered buying by jewellers and retailers even as the yellow metal weakened overseas. Similarly, silver rose further by Rs 450 to Rs 38,650 per kg on increased offtake by industrial units and coin makers. |

7.5% growth not enough for India’s requirement: Jaitley | India's current growth rate of 7.5% is not enough as per its own requirement standard and the nation has the "potential" to do "better", finance minister Arun Jaitley said in Washington. In the last fiscal, India surprised China by emerging as the fastest growing emerging economies of the world. |
